Maidstone West to Dalston Junction by train

Planning a train journey from Maidstone West to Dalston Junction? The trip usually takes about 2hrs 6 mins, covering approximately 31 miles (51 kilometres). With roughly 61 trains operating daily, you have plenty of options to suit your schedule. Booking your tickets ahead of time can snag you fares as low as £30.00, offering an economical choice for savvy travelers.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Facilities and Amenities

Maidstone West Station ensures a comfortable experience for all passengers with a range of essential facilities. The ticket office is open Monday to Saturday, providing assistance and ticket purchases during peak hours. For those who prefer self-service options, ticket machines are available, equipped with accessibility features, making it easier for everyone to collect tickets for journeys bought online.

Passengers requiring assistance can access help points staffed throughout the day from 04:30 to 23:10. The station has comprehensive passenger information systems through both screens and announcements. While there is no waiting room, sufficient seating areas are available. Toilets, including accessible options, are located on platform 2 and are open during staffing hours.

Car parking is managed by APCOA Parking, with 54 spaces available and parking charges varying to accommodate a range of needs from daily to annual options. Cyclists can also avail the bicycle storage facilities with space for up to 44 bikes on platform 2. Refreshment facilities include a coffee shop and vending machine, while an ATM ensures you’re never caught short for cash.

Facilities and Amenities at Dalston Junction Station

Dalston Junction station is well-equipped with ticket machines and accessible ticket machines, making ticket purchasing quick and convenient. Although the ticket office is only open during limited hours, from 07:30 to 10:00 on weekdays and 12:30 to 14:45 on Saturdays, you can collect pre-purchased tickets from machines at any time. If you require assistance or information, staff at Dalston Junction are ready to help, and you can also rely on information displayed on screens for departure and arrival updates.

Accessibility is a top priority at Dalston Junction, with step-free access throughout the station and lift access to all platforms. Moreover, facilities such as induction loops, ramps for train access, and accessible toilets are available, ensuring that everyone can travel comfortably and confidently.

Connecting the City: Transport Links from Dalston Junction

Getting around from Dalston Junction is a breeze, thanks to local bus services and rail replacement services. Use bus stop M in Kingsland High Street for southbound services to New Cross and New Cross Gate, or bus stop L for northbound services to Dalston Kingsland. While there are no dedicated cycle hire facilities, you will find cycle storage racks at the station with around 15 spaces, sheltered to protect from the elements and under CCTV surveillance for added security.
